I made a few measurements on my receiver to see what the AVC characteristic 
was.   I got the following curve, which shows pretty good AVC action:

microvolts in          AVC volts          audio level
5                         -1.0                    -5 dB
50                         -4.0                    -3 dB
500                    -7.0                    -2 dB
5,000                    -9.4                    -2 dB
50,000                    -12.3                    -3 dB


I was also curious about the input impedance match to the generator, so I put 
my MFJ antenna analyzer on the receiver input.   Interestingly, all readings 
at center frequency were in the range of 25 to 50 ohms, with the reactance 
being tuned out by the antenna trimmer.   I suspect I may have a bad measurement 
because the signal level is so high.   Has anyone done a similar measurement?  
 Is the receiver input really 100 ohms or so, or have we been worrying about 
generator mismatch for nought?
